Distance between Châtenay and Draveil

The distance from Châtenay to Draveil is 74 kilometers by road including 35 kilometers on motorways. Road takes approximately 54 minutes and goes through Dourdan, Brétigny-sur-Orge, Saint-Michel-sur-Orge, Sainte-Geneviève-des-Bois, Ris-Orangis, Courcouronnes and Évry.

There are tolls on the route.
